Output 5a344673cbd825670c0b42113bfe140c1c8fbb31f51b9f0a825eaf4e665ea4b7:18

value
363395917
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b211432cafac62cf38631d04b87e350687f20f0 OP_EQUAL
address
35d4c9vmEkBTMVmqMEKEELgUaoLf29oBji
transaction
5a344673cbd825670c0b42113bfe140c1c8fbb31f51b9f0a825eaf4e665ea4b7
spent
true